I have a question about the hand held vac. I know they dont work for brakes, but what I am wondering is will it work to bleed the clutch slave? I have tried to bleed it the way it says in the book. I just dont feel like im getting the right results. When I open the bleed screw on the slave i dont get a free flowing fluid. My master is new and the slave is about 10 months old. the problem i am having is it is difficult to shift gears some times. The clutch disc, pressure plate all look good. So is the "MightyVac" worth the money? and could it do what i need it to do?
#2
I would say that your master is full of air. I would take the master off and try to bench bleed it. A trick I use at work is to get a prop rod and push the pedal to the floor, ALL the way to the floor, and leave it sit over night. I am wondering what vehicle you have and is the slave external or internal.
